summaryrefslogtreecommitdiffstats
path: root/drivers/net/hyperv
Commit message (Expand)AuthorAgeFilesLines
* netvsc: fix dereference before null check errorsColin Ian King2017-03-271-2/+4
* netvsc: Properly initialize the return valueK. Y. Srinivasan2017-03-251-1/+1
* netvsc: Fix a bug in sub-channel handlingK. Y. Srinivasan2017-03-251-0/+5
* netvsc: fix and cleanup rndis_filter_set_packet_filterstephen hemminger2017-03-221-12/+6
* netvsc: eliminate unnecessary skb == NULL checksstephen hemminger2017-03-221-6/+3
* netvsc: remove unnecessary lock on shutdownstephen hemminger2017-03-221-4/+3
* netvsc: use refcount_t for keeping track of sub channelsstephen hemminger2017-03-222-33/+12
* netvsc: uses RCU instead of removal flagstephen hemminger2017-03-223-31/+10
* netvsc: use RCU to protect inner device structurestephen hemminger2017-03-223-24/+57
* netvsc: change max channel calculationstephen hemminger2017-03-222-17/+11
* netvsc: handle offline mtu and channel changestephen hemminger2017-03-221-9/+20
* netvsc: fix NAPI performance regressionstephen hemminger2017-03-222-23/+19
* netvsc: remove unused #definestephen hemminger2017-03-161-3/+0
* netvsc: add comments about callback's and NAPIstephen hemminger2017-03-161-1/+12
* netvsc: avoid race with callbackstephen hemminger2017-03-162-18/+15
*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/netDavid S. Miller2017-03-153-15/+7
|\
| * netvsc: handle select_queue when device is being removedstephen hemminger2017-03-123-15/+7
* | netvsc: fix hang on netvsc module removalstephen hemminger2017-03-121-2/+2
* | netvsc: need napi scheduled during removalstephen hemminger2017-03-121-14/+2
* | net: hyperv: use new api ethtool_{get|set}_link_ksettingsPhilippe Reynes2017-03-121-18/+21
* | netvsc: replace netdev_alloc_skb_ip_align with napi_alloc_skbstephen hemminger2017-03-061-2/+4
* | netvsc: enable GROstephen hemminger2017-03-061-4/+4
* | netvsc: implement NAPIstephen hemminger2017-03-064-47/+102
* | vmbus: introduce in-place packet iteratorstephen hemminger2017-03-061-24/+10
* | netvsc: don't overload variable in same functionstephen hemminger2017-03-061-2/+2
|/
* netvsc: fix use-after-free in netvsc_change_mtu()Dexuan Cui2017-03-021-4/+11
* Merge tag 'char-misc-4.11-rc1'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ds2017-02-221-18/+3
|\
| * vmbus: remove unused kickq argument to sendpacketStephen Hemminger2017-02-101-18/+3
* | netvsc: fix typo on statisticsSimon Xiao2017-02-171-1/+1
* |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/netDavid S. Miller2017-02-071-0/+3
|\ \ | |/
| * Merge tag 'char-misc-4.10-rc7' of git://git.kernel.org/pub/scm/linux/kernel/g...Linus Torvalds2017-02-041-0/+6
| |\
| | * Drivers: hv: vmbus: finally fix hv_need_to_signal_on_read()Dexuan Cui2017-01-311-0/+6
* | | net-next: treewide use is_vlan_dev() helper function.Parav Pandit2017-02-061-1/+1
* | | netvsc: call netif_receive_skbstephen hemminger2017-01-241-1/+1
* | | netvsc: simplify get next send sectionstephen hemminger2017-01-241-20/+8
* | | netvsc: report per-channel stats in ethtool statisticsSimon Xiao2017-01-243-57/+93
* | | netvsc: account for packets/bytes transmitted after completionstephen hemminger2017-01-243-14/+22
* | | netvsc: eliminate per-device outstanding send counterstephen hemminger2017-01-243-32/+34
* | | netvsc: simplify rndis_filter_removestephen hemminger2017-01-243-11/+12
* | | netvsc: don't pass void * to internal device_addstephen hemminger2017-01-243-8/+8
* | | netvsc: optimize receive pathstephen hemminger2017-01-244-133/+93
* | | netvsc: group all per-channel state togetherstephen hemminger2017-01-244-47/+51
* | | netvsc: remove unused variablesstephen hemminger2017-01-242-7/+0
* | | netvsc: enhance transmit select_queuestephen hemminger2017-01-241-8/+27
* | | netvsc: allow get/set of RSS indirection tablestephen hemminger2017-01-243-5/+31
* | | netvsc: allow more flexible setting of number of channelsstephen hemminger2017-01-242-79/+50
* | | netvsc: add ethtool ops to get/set RSS keystephen hemminger2017-01-243-17/+70
* | | netvsc: report rss field valuesstephen hemminger2017-01-241-0/+27
* | | netvsc: report number of rx queues in ethtoolstephen hemminger2017-01-241-0/+16
* | | netvsc: negotiate checksum and segmentation parametersstephen hemminger2017-01-243-76/+305
OpenPOWER on IntegriCloud